## Local Setup

Clone the Charsniff repo and install deps with `fable install`. The encoding detector needs the sample corpus seeded before tests pass — run `fable seed:corpus`. Uploaded files land in `./tmp/inbox`; detection results are written to the metadata store. Set `CHARSNIFF_ENV=local`. The detector won't start without a reachable metadata database. Point it at the local instance using this connection string:

primary connection of kagug-bahof = mysql://pelmir_svc:AsbhmEY@db-78bb.ordinlabs.example:5432/keleth

Finance should note that the repair-versus-replace decision tree has been revised: units under eleven months now default to replacement, which raises near-term cost but reduces repeat-claim exposure. Supplier recovery negotiations with Orvatek Components are ongoing and partially reflected in the revised forecast. Accrual adjustments post at month-end close. The confidential planning note appears below.

confidential, kahog-bawif: The northern region missed its Pramir quota by 20.0 percent last quarter. Casaxek Freight plans to lower the Fraion list price by 41.5 percent in December. The finance team signed off on a budget of $236.4 million for Project Druius. The renewal with Fenysix Partners closes at $91.3 million a year, 2.1 percent below the last contract.

## Snapshot testing quick-start

Welcome aboard! At Quillhaven we snapshot-test every shared UI component in the Fernline design kit. Run the suite with the standard test command before pushing — if a snapshot diff pops up, actually look at it instead of blindly accepting. Intentional visual changes need a note in the PR description so Marisol's team can review. Snapshots regenerate per-build, so mismatches across machines usually mean stale artifacts. To verify you're on the right artifact, compare against the trace token below.

session token of yahap-fafop = htk9_f6aa94135

Subject: Waveform preview rollout — Driftcast 4.2

Team, the audio waveform preview is now enabled for all Driftcast workspaces. Rendering happens server-side in the Petrel sandbox; no raw audio leaves the ingest tier, and previews are cached as flattened PNGs with a 24-hour TTL. Peak-detection code was reviewed under the Marrowgate checklist and no new permissions were added. The reproducible build that produced this release is referenced below.

session token of kahog-bahif = htk9_f63daec35